Taxonomy Code 170100000X
Display Name Ph.D. Medical Genetics
Taxonomy Group Other Service Providers
Taxonomy Classification Medical Genetics, Ph.D. Medical Genetics
Definition A medical geneticist works in association with a medical specialist, is affiliated with a clinical genetics program, and serves as a consultant to medical and dental specialists.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
